引言
随着科技的飞速发展,智能家居物联网(IoT)已经成为现代生活的重要组成部分。它不仅提高了我们的生活质量,还带来了前所未有的便捷和舒适。本篇文章将带领你从智能家居物联网的基础知识开始,逐步深入到实战应用,让你全面了解并掌握智能家居物联网系统的设计。
一、智能家居物联网概述
1.1 什么是智能家居物联网?
智能家居物联网是指通过物联网技术,将家中的各种设备连接起来,实现智能化管理和控制。这些设备包括但不限于灯光、空调、安防系统、家电等,通过互联网连接,实现远程控制和自动化操作。
1.2 智能家居物联网的特点
- 便捷性:通过手机、平板电脑等设备远程控制家中的设备。
- 节能性:智能设备可根据环境自动调节,降低能耗。
- 安全性:智能家居系统可实现家庭安全的实时监控和保护。
- 舒适性:为用户提供个性化的生活体验。
二、智能家居物联网系统架构
智能家居物联网系统通常由以下几个部分组成:
2.1 硬件设备
- 传感器:如温度传感器、湿度传感器、光照传感器等,用于感知环境变化。
- 控制器:如智能插座、智能开关等,用于控制家中的设备。
- 执行器:如灯光、空调、家电等,用于执行控制指令。
2.2 软件平台
- 操作系统:如Android、iOS等,用于支持智能设备的运行。
- 应用程序:如智能家居APP,用于用户操作和控制家中的设备。
- 云平台:用于数据存储、分析和处理。
2.3 网络通信
- Wi-Fi:用于连接智能设备与家庭网络。
- 蓝牙:用于短距离通信。
- ZigBee:用于低功耗、低速率的通信。
三、智能家居物联网系统设计
3.1 系统需求分析
在开始设计智能家居物联网系统之前,我们需要明确系统的需求。这包括:
- 功能需求:系统需要实现哪些功能,如远程控制、定时控制、场景控制等。
- 性能需求:系统需要满足的性能指标,如响应时间、稳定性等。
- 安全性需求:系统需要保证用户数据的安全性和隐私性。
3.2 系统设计
根据需求分析,进行以下设计:
- 硬件选型:根据需求选择合适的硬件设备。
- 软件架构:设计系统的软件架构,包括操作系统、应用程序、云平台等。
- 网络通信:设计网络通信方案,包括协议选择、传输方式等。
3.3 系统实现
根据设计,进行以下实现:
- 硬件安装:将硬件设备安装到家中。
- 软件部署:部署操作系统、应用程序、云平台等。
- 系统调试:对系统进行调试,确保系统正常运行。
四、实战案例
以下是一个智能家居物联网系统的实战案例:
4.1 案例背景
某用户希望实现以下功能:
- 远程控制:通过手机APP远程控制家中的灯光、空调等设备。
- 定时控制:自动开启和关闭灯光、空调等设备。
- 场景控制:根据环境变化自动调整灯光、空调等设备。
4.2 案例实现
- 硬件选型:选择Wi-Fi智能插座、Wi-Fi智能开关、Wi-Fi智能空调等设备。
- 软件架构:使用Android操作系统,开发智能家居APP,部署云平台。
- 网络通信:使用Wi-Fi协议进行通信。
通过以上实现,用户可以远程控制家中的设备,实现便捷、舒适的生活。
五、总结
智能家居物联网系统设计是一个复杂的过程,需要综合考虑硬件、软件、网络等多个方面。本文从入门到实战,全面解析了智能家居物联网系统的设计,希望能对你有所帮助。随着技术的不断发展,智能家居物联网系统将会更加完善,为我们的生活带来更多便利。
